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Brock's Yellow-eared Bat | Greater Eastern Peaclam |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Mollusca (Mollusks)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Bivalvia (Bivalvia)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Bats) | Sphaeriida (Sphaeriida) |
| Family | Phyllostomidae | Sphaeriidae |
| Genus | Vampyriscus | Pisidium |
| Species | Vampyriscus brocki | Pisidium dubium |
